Heller acquires stake in IGH Infotec
The machine tool manufacturer Heller Nürtingen acquires a stake in IGH Infotec AG from Langenfeld in North Rhine-Westphalia. IGH Infotec AG specializes in IT systems for optimizing production and in-house logistics.
Heller's investment in IGH Infotec is in line with the company's strategic direction, which aims to strengthen its offering of process analysis and optimization. "We are focusing on complete process solutions that include digital interfaces and solutions as well as process-relevant services," says Reinhold Groß, CEO of the Heller Group. The combined consulting expertise is intended to provide customers with holistic support in their production and logistics processes.
IGH Infotec's solutions have already been in use at Heller for five years in mechanical production and spindle assembly. Heller is already a pilot user and development partner of IGH Infotec, and the partnership will now be intensified.
